Located about 420 meters high, on a characteristic summit, Forza d'Agrò looks like a country of overwhelming beauty.
Located between the provinces of Messina and Catania, in a strategic position, it stands out on the Ionian Sea and has a characteristic viewpoint overlooking the coast.
The narrow and winding streets and the steep ravines are the main features of this medieval village, but here there are also houses from distant times, small and ancient, as well as delightful squares with particularly fascinating panoramic points.

The Borgo di Savoca, nestled on a rocky bivertice hill 300 meters above sea level, was included in the list of the most beautiful villages in Italy in 2008. Country of seven faces and fertile land of stalwart wits; the Borgo di Savoca, from whatever side you look at, always offers new suggestive scenarios. Its history has its roots in the Roman era and has known Byzantines, Arabs and Normans. The name, according to the most accredited hypothesis, derives from the Elder tree (from the dialectal term "Sauca", from the medieval Latin "Sabucu"), but there are other assumptions that contribute to covering the village with charm and mystery.
